JUNIOR STRUCTURAL ENGINEER
Main functions performed:
For structures of medium complexity that reproduce recurrent models, creating structures using the correct calculation models, drafting analysis of loads and calculating stress, sizing structural elements, creating graphic representations and calculation reports, in addition, collaborating in the design of the overall structure as well as the supervision of its actual building (Works manager), identifying any more complex problems to be dealt with by the specialist structural engineer and lastly, conducting experiments and critically interpreting the results.
JUNIOR HYDRAULIC ENGINEER
Main functions performed:
For hydraulic works of medium importance and complexity, estimating the relative variables of the project, applying consolidated calculation models and creating the graphic representations necessary for its design, in addition, organising the work site, in the area of Management of the Works, collaborating in the design of more complex works for which they are able to identify the extra experts necessary for the correct completion of the project.
JUNIOR ENGINEER IN THE FIELD OF INFRASTRUCTURES AND TRANSPORT
Main functions performed:
For structures of medium complexity, collaborating in the design, planning and managing controls during the building phase; for the planning and management of transport systems, analysing the demand and supply of transport; in addition, participating in the planning and management of transport systems: collective urban transport, railways, individual road transport, with knowledge of the technical road legislation, the human factor and road safety, ability to independently analyse the problems related to road-building materials and collaborating with the person in charge during the design and building phases of road infrastructures, with rigorous and systematic knowledge of transport systems both within the context of public and private professional offices.
JUNIOR SURVEYING ENGINEER
Main functions performed:
applying operative methodologies and basic surveying models, using topographic and geomatic, land or satellite, instruments for the surveying, control and monitoring of structures and territory, performing basic processing of topographic and mapping data derived from different types of measurements, collaborating with other professionals, both in the public and private sector, in the management and representation of the territory and the works that are part of it.
Career opportunities:
- Junior Engineer employed by Public Institutes and Administrations:
technical role in Local government offices (Municipalities, Provinces, Regions, Mountain Communities) or in national offices (Motorway companies, Italian Roads Department, etc.) in the various fields of civil engineering, such as planning, management and control of civil building works and hydraulic works, infrastructures and transport systems and works on the territory, as well as management and representation of the territory and works that are part of it.
- Junior Engineer in firms or corporations:
technical role in construction, in charge of building sites for public and private building, as well as the construction of infrastructures, in charge of monitoring production and quality in firms that produce prefabricated structural and non-structural elements, technical role in firms or corporations that work in urban and extra-urban territory and require technical-operative management skills for projects, the design of works that reproduce recurrent models and management and monitoring skills for territorial systems.
- Freelance Junior Engineer:
On passing the state examination in accordance with existing legislation, graduates in Civil engineering may enroll in Section B of the professional Association of Engineers and practice freelance, possibly, therefore, design simple projects that reproduce recurrent models and assist in the designing of more complex projects, possibly also following the building of civil construction works and hydraulic works, as well as infrastructures, as Works Manager. As a freelance professional, possibly performing some of the jobs listed above as an external consultant to local government and government firms or private firms, or working directly for private clients.
